As the Facilities Coordinator you will coordinate the delivery of facilities maintenance services and daily operational activities, including the provision of efficient corrective and preventative maintenance work. This position holds responsibility for ensuring continuous improvements in workflow systems and processes, asset management, including effective asset monitoring, maintenance scheduling, reporting and rostered on-call support.

You will be working as part of the broader CSIRO Business Infrastructure Services (CBIS) Business unit (BU) Regional team, delivering high quality services and contributing to the establishment and refinement of effective strategies.

This role will see you providing support to Project Delivery and Facilities Management functions, to succeed you will require well developed stakeholder engagement and writing skills, plus the ability to work well in a team setting and be able to participate in an after-hours 'on-call' roster and emergency response requirements for sites in the respective area.

**Your duties will include**:

- Consult with clients to provide timely, responsive customer service and effective communications to achieve a high level of client satisfaction, addressing issues promptly and constructively, using sound judgement when dealing with ambiguity.
- Supervise on-site delivery of work related to facilities management including repairs, maintenance, new installations and provision of soft services (including cleaning, security, grounds maintenance and waste management) using the CBIS works order management system (Corrigo). Co-ordinate and monitor works at all stages through to completion to achieve a high standard of service and as specified in contract documents.
- As the senior facilities team member for Tasmania, you will need to work autonomously at times and should have the experience and background to enable sound and informed decision making as required.
- Assist with the coordination and delivery of minor works and other projects, including the drafting of Business Cases, Stakeholder Engagement, Risk Management, Procurement documentation, evaluation of tender and quotation responses, and assistance with the coordination of works delivery on site.
- Operate security and access systems to maintain effective site security and oversee provision of security and access-control cards for staff and contractors in compliance with privacy requirements.
- Provide and implement technical advice and operational expertise on equipment functionality and possible design alternatives, asset condition status and expected service delivery life, seasonal demands, preventative asset maintenance programs, and replacement priority work schedules.
- In collaboration with the Minor Works Coordinator - CBIS TAS and/or State Manager - CBIS TAS, contribute to the development of facility operational and maintenance plans and budgets, coordinate the activities, monitor cash flows and report on site maintenance activities. This includes the establishment and monitoring of Programmed and Reactive Maintenance for which this position holder will be responsible.
